Presentation

Le Orleans-Donnery golf course is the oldest of the Loiret routes. It is a varied course offering many playing situations. Indeed, between going into the forest and returning more open, this 18-hole course is technical and fun in all seasons.

History

Born in 1952, of the will of the American soldiers based in Orleans after the Second World War, the Orléans-Donnery golf course still bears some traces of it, like its clubhouse, created by the army and still present.
The legend ofArnold palmer... Young American soldier, the still amateur champion stationed in France would have given his opinion on the plans of the future course intended for the American soldiers. In view of the length of pars 5 of the outward journey, one might think so. More seriously, the layout of the initial nine holes is the work of a colonel of the NATO forces stationed in Orléans. He had been able to convince the owner of the castle, herself a golfer, of the interest of building a course on her land. Another story has it that the fairway of hole # 1, former hole # 6, an endless hole, could have served as an emergency landing strip in case of trouble at the nearby US air base. Inaugurated twenty years ago, the return was built by Olivier Van der Vinck, also author of the Cheverny golf course.

Career

Le 18 holes course of the Orléans Donnery golf course is located in the heart of a 27 hectare estate. Orléans-Donnery golf course aerial view The first 9 holes are scattered in the middle of the forest and will require a precise iron game. The last 9 holes with wider fairways will allow you to attack more and get some birdies without taking too many risks.

At the heart of Orleans forest, the course winds in the middle of the woods, which makes it its major difficulty, and requires a necessary precision game as on holes n ° 5,6, 7 and 14, all three on a slight dog-leg with well-defended greens. The n ° 5 is a pretty Par18 in S with a green finish surrounded by bunkers and a little water… Finally n ° 4 is the hardest, a long Par410 of more than XNUMXm and a green with multiple slopes .
The technicality of the course comes from the few bunkers and water features arranged in sometimes formidable obstacles, requiring the player to be patient, thoughtful and perseverance. A real golfing challenge!
